Clearly Define Roles and Responsibilities ๐Ÿ‘ฉ‍๐Ÿ’ผ๐Ÿ‘จ‍๐Ÿ’ผ One of the most common reasons for contract disputes is ambiguity in terms. Whether it's between co-founders, employees, or vendors, make sure your contracts clearly outline the roles, responsibilities, and expectations of all parties involved. Tip: A Founders’ Agreement should specify equity distribution, decision-making processes, and exit strategies, while Employee Contracts should define job roles and performance metrics. Disputes with Employees ๐Ÿง‘‍๐Ÿ’ผ⚖️ As a startup, one of the most common types of court cases you might face involves employee-related disputes. This can include unfair dismissal , wage issues , or violation of employment contracts . Tip: Ensure that all employee contracts are legally sound and comply with Indian labor laws, including the Industrial Disputes Act and Factories Act .
